Celestica Electronics (M) Sdn. Bhd.
Website
http://www.celestica.com
1.602031, 103.6443791
Street Address:
Lot 1, Airport Logistic Park
Senai 81250
MY
Senai 81250
MY
Website
http://www.celestica.com
Street Address: